yaml file. Depending on your OS, you may need to configure Docker to use at least 4. Running dbt as an Airflow Task: To run dbt as an Airflow task, you need to define an Airflow Building a Modern Data Stack with Docker: PostgreSQL, Airflow, dbt, and Superset In this article, we will walk through the process This article aims to explain how we are using DBT at Superside and how we successfully transitioned from using DBT Cloud to using DBT Core, VS Code & Airflow while In this blog, we’ll explore how to use GitHub Actions as a lightweight alternative to trigger Airflow DAGs. However, before we dive in, Should DBT as a whole project be run as one Docker container, or is it broken down? (for example: are tests ran as a separate container from dbt tasks?) I suggest you build Airflow & dbt core, dockerised ! This project is to serve as an example and teaching material on how to set up Airflow to run dbt tasks in a dockerised environment. Install Docker Community Edition (CE) on your workstation. Here’s why. This guide covers how each tool fits together and walks through a complete example that loads, transforms, and tests data automatically with Airflow and dbt inside Docker. with Learn how to use Cosmos to orchestrate dbt Core projects with Airflow. We'll integrate DBT (Data Build Tool) for transformations, Apache After experimenting with both, I prefer running dbt inside Airflow’s Docker container. DBT in Practice: A Simple Demo with Airflow and Docker DBT (data build tool) is one of the popular ETL/ELT tools of recent times. In this article, we’ll walk through the step-by-step process to integrate dbt with Airflow for data . This will attach your terminal to Hands-On Example: Airflow, dbt, and Docker Pipeline In this example, you’ll set up a local workflow with Airflow orchestrating dbt commands within Docker. g. By default, initializes an example postgres database container that is populated with the famous Learn how to set up Apache Airflow with dbt using Astronomer Cosmos. dbt and Airflow Integration a. This includes the following services: In the project, two DBT models will be created using data from the order and product CSV files, and these models will be scheduled to In this step-by-step tutorial, you'll learn how to set up a real-world data engineering environment using Docker Compose. By leveraging GitHub Actions, we avoid the need for a persistent Airflow This environment is designed to test a Large Language Model (LLM) that translates Oracle Data Integrator (ODI) pipeline transformations from XML files to dbt, using Apache Airflow to A guide to effectively integrate DBT with Airflow How to use Astronomer Cosmos to perfectly integrate DBT with Airflow? (e. yml will download the necessary images to run the project. Airflow DAGs directly execute dbt commands inside the same container. In this article, we’ll walk through the step-by-step process to integrate dbt with Airflow for data How to Build Free Modern Data Lakehouse Using Dockerized DBT, Airflow, Minio and Dremio “Deploying a data lakehouse with open III. Now that we’ve built that foundation, the next step is to actually Docker compose file that spins up a generic airflow installation along compatible with dbt. For example, to connect to the Airflow service, you can execute docker exec -it dbt-airflow-docker_airflow_1 /bin/bash. This will perform the followi •Based on the definition of docker-compose. Change directory within the repository and run docker-compose up. The pipeline will load Ready to build a real-world DBT project from scratch? This step-by-step guide walks you through key tasks, tips, and common mistakes to avoid. In the last article, we covered the five stages of the data journey, defined ETL, and walked through a simple example. 00 GB of Building a Modern Data Stack with Docker: PostgreSQL, Airflow, dbt, and Superset In this article, we will walk through the process How to Build Free Modern Data Lakehouse Using Dockerized DBT, Airflow, Minio and Dremio “Deploying a data This article aims to explain how we are using DBT at Superside and how we successfully transitioned from using DBT Cloud to using DBT Core, VS Code & Airflow while The aim of the project is to help a company make their data in their transactional database available in their analytical database, model This tutorial will enable you to schedule and run data pipelines locally using PostgreSQL as the database, dbt for transforming data, Great By default, Cosmos looks in the /usr/local/airflow/dags/dbt directory, but you can change this by setting the dbt_project_dir argument when you create your DAG instance. 04. With In this tutorial, we’ll be showing you how to set up Apache Airflow with Docker on Ubuntu Server 20. To integrate dbt into your Airflow pipeline using a Docker container, it is necessary to modify the Airflow docker-compose. Learn how to set up Apache Airflow with dbt using Astronomer Cosmos.
5l7ge9d
eye0ik
j5v5n53
wvvxzqta
6rwyzlumo
eq7cgp
onaxng
kpr6x40mfq
dryp6ux
n7ggmzgi
5l7ge9d
eye0ik
j5v5n53
wvvxzqta
6rwyzlumo
eq7cgp
onaxng
kpr6x40mfq
dryp6ux
n7ggmzgi